Stabbed on Hogmanay
A TEENAGER is facing a charge of attempted murder after a 41-year-old man was stabbed several times outside a house in Stevenston on New Years Eve.
Police were called to Alexander Avenue around 8.30am after witnesses say they saw a youth wearing dark clothing being confrontational with the 41-year-old.
On arrival officers discovered the man in an ambulance suffering from repeated stab wounds to the chest and abdomen.
A police spokesman said: "A 15-year-old boy was traced to his home address in Stevenston and was arrested and charged with attempted murder."
